Understanding the Basics of Demolition


Before any walls come down, it’s essential to understand the scope and requirements of your demolition project. Each project is unique, whether it’s a small home renovation in North York or a sizeable commercial teardown in Mississauga. Key considerations include:


  • Project Scope: Define what needs to be demolished and the desired outcome.
  • Timeline: Estimate the project duration to align with your construction schedule.
  • Budget: Determine your budget, keeping demolition costs in check.


Safety First: Ensuring a Secure Site


In any demolition project, safety is paramount. Toronto's dense urban environment requires special care to protect neighboring structures and ensure public safety. Key safety measures include:


  • Hazard Assessment: Identify potential hazards, such as asbestos or lead, and address them with professional abatement services.
  • Permits and Regulations: Comply with Toronto’s local regulations by securing necessary permits and following building codes.
  • Professional Oversight: Engage experienced contractors, such as CJ Constructors, to oversee safe execution.


Do You Need a Permit for Demolition in Toronto?


One common question homeowners and developers ask is whether a permit is required for demolition in Toronto. Yes, a permit is typically necessary for any significant demolition work. This ensures that projects adhere to safety standards and local regulations, preventing costly complications.


Preparing Your Site: Practical Steps


Preparation is key to a successful demolition. Follow these practical steps to prepare your site:


  • Disconnect Utilities: Ensure gas, electricity, and water are safely disconnected to prevent accidents.
  • Clear the Area: Remove personal belongings, furniture, and debris ahead of time.
  • Protect Surrounding Areas: Implement barriers and protective measures to safeguard adjacent properties.


Eco-friendly Demolition: Reducing Environmental Impact


Incorporating sustainable practices in demolition can significantly reduce waste and promote eco-friendliness. Consider these steps to minimize your environmental footprint:


  • Material Recycling: Salvage and recycle materials like concrete, wood, and metals.
  • Waste Management: Implement a strategic waste disposal plan compliant with Toronto's environmental regulations.
  • Energy Efficient Equipment: Use modern machinery designed for efficiency and reduced emissions.


Demolition Day: What to Expect


On the day of demolition, expect a flurry of activity as skilled teams execute the carefully laid plan. Clear communication with your contractor ensures smooth operations. Here’s what typically occurs:


  • Site Inspection: A final walk-through to confirm readiness.
  • Execution: The actual demolition, whether through mechanical means or by hand, depending on the project size and scope.
  • Site Clean-Up: Removing debris and preparing for subsequent construction phases.


Planning for the Future: Post-Demolition Steps


Demolition is just the beginning. Effective planning seamlessly transitions your project into the construction phase. Consider these post-demolition steps:


  • Site Assessment: Evaluate the land for suitability of new construction.
  • Foundation Work: Prepare for laying new foundations tailored to your project needs.
  • Ongoing Communication: Maintain ongoing dialogue with your general contractor to stay informed about project progress.
